Core Viewpoint - The article highlights the advancements in digital preservation and restoration of cultural heritage, specifically focusing on the efforts in Xiamen's Gulangyu Island, coinciding with China's 9th Cultural and Natural Heritage Day. Group 1: Digital Preservation Techniques - A team from Xiamen University is utilizing 3D laser scanning technology to collect detailed data on the historical building Huangrongyuantang, which is facing structural issues [3] - The 3D laser scanner captures data at a rate of 300,000 points per second, allowing for accurate recording of the building's surface coordinates, colors, and textures [5] - The combination of ground-based 3D laser scanning and drone aerial photography creates a high-precision 3D model, facilitating the management of the building's lifecycle [7] Group 2: Progress in Heritage Documentation - Gulangyu Island has completed digital archiving for 63 cultural heritage units at the district level and above, including 9 national and 2 provincial protected buildings [9] - The cultural heritage protection office plans to create a digital twin model of the 1.88 square kilometer island, integrating detailed architectural data with the heritage management system for better protection and management [11]

高等教育的"深圳速度" 经过45年的高速发展,深圳的经济实力已跃居全球城市前列,2024年地区生产总值排名国内第三,进出 口规模全国第一,规上工业总产值、工业增加值连续3年斩获"双料冠军"。 但长期以来,深圳的高等教育规模与经济体量很不匹配。据第一财经记者不完全统计,目前内地至少有 16个城市的大学数量在50所以上,有30个城市在20所以上,均超过深圳。在内地27个GDP万亿城市中, 深圳的在校大学生数量只有广州的1/9左右,仅比佛山、无锡、南通、东莞多,排在GDP不到自己一半 的宁波之后。 这一状况对深圳的发展形成制约,尤其是在基础科研创新方面。为了补长这一短板,进入21世纪以来, 深圳通过自主办学与引进办学并举,探索出了一条具有深圳特色的高等教育开放式、创新型、跨越式发 展新路。 从生均财政预算看,南科大、哈工大(深圳)、深理工等多所深圳高校位居全国前列。 在深圳经济特区建立45周年、综合改革试点实施5周年之际,中共中央办公厅、国务院办公厅印发《关 于深入推进深圳综合改革试点深化改革创新扩大开放的意见》。 在"统筹推进教育科技人才体制机制一体改革"部分,上述《意见》提到:探索符合超大城市特点的专业 型、" ...

Core Insights - The UK higher education sector is facing significant financial pressures, leading to widespread layoffs, course closures, and restructuring plans across nearly 100 universities [1][2][4]. Financial Performance - The total revenue for the UK higher education sector for the 2023/2024 academic year is projected to be £52.3 billion, with 52% of this revenue coming from tuition fees, and international student fees accounting for an average of 23% of total income [4]. - A report from the Office for Students (OfS) indicates that 43% of surveyed institutions expect to run deficits in the 2024/2025 academic year, marking the third consecutive year of declining financial performance [1]. International Student Enrollment - The number of international student visas issued by the UK government decreased by approximately 64,000 in 2024, a decline of 13.9% compared to the previous year, with significant reductions in visas for students from India (26% decrease) and Nigeria (55% decrease) [5]. - The attractiveness of studying in the UK peaked in 2022, but has since declined due to slow economic recovery post-pandemic and changes in visa policies [5][6]. Domestic Student Trends - The cap on tuition fees for full-time undergraduate students in England has remained at £9,250 since 2012, with a slight increase planned for the 2025/2026 academic year [6]. - The enrollment rate for 18-year-olds in higher education has dropped from a peak of 38.2% in 2021 to 36.4% in 2024, indicating a potential decline in domestic student interest [6]. Institutional Responses - In response to financial challenges, universities are implementing cost-cutting measures, including course cancellations, reduced maintenance budgets, and layoffs, with 50% of surveyed institutions reporting course cancellations [7][8]. - The financial strain is affecting the job market for academic positions, leading to increased competition as experienced faculty return to the job market [8]. Government Policies and Future Outlook - The UK government has proposed a 6% tax on revenue from international student tuition fees, with limited details on how the funds will be utilized [9]. - The potential for attracting international students from the US due to changing policies there is being discussed, but long-term impacts on global academic collaboration remain uncertain [10][11].

Group 1 - The eighth China and Development International Academic Annual Conference was held at Shanghai Jiao Tong University, focusing on the global challenges in the next four years and China's role in addressing them [1][4] - The theme of the conference is "Global Challenges in the Next Four Years," aiming to gather insights from global economists to provide rational policy suggestions for higher-level reform and opening up [1] - The conference featured keynote speeches from renowned economists and was attended by over 200 participants, including authors of research papers [1][4] Group 2 - Shanghai Jiao Tong University's Antai College of Economics and Management emphasized its comprehensive business education programs and the introduction of the first "Master of Technology Transfer" program in China [7] - The college aims to reform business education by integrating industry research and academic theory with practical enterprise dynamics [7] Group 3 - David Lagakos from Boston University presented research on income distribution in cities, highlighting significant differences between developing and developed countries [9][10] - His findings indicate that in low-income regions, income decreases sharply with distance from city centers, while developed countries show a more gradual income distribution [10] Group 4 - Liu Shouying from Renmin University discussed the evolution of China's land development model since 1998, identifying structural contradictions that have emerged alongside rapid growth [11] - He advocated for gradual reforms to avoid "shock therapy" transitions in land development [11] Group 5 - Dirk Krueger from the University of Pennsylvania addressed the role of education in intergenerational economic disparities, emphasizing the need for better educational resource distribution [14][17] - The roundtable discussion included insights on the impact of globalization and AI technology on income inequality, with a focus on the differing effects in China and the U.S. [17][18] Group 6 - The conference featured six parallel sessions covering various themes, including Development Economics, Public Economics, and Labor Economics, with 85 experts sharing their latest research [20] - Since its inception in 2013, the conference has hosted over 700 global scholars, becoming a significant platform for academic exchange and collaboration in economics [21]
